Stadtwerke boss Weinelt: “No savings are being made in the energy sector”

Stadtwerke boss Peter Weinelt is a proven energy expert. In the interview he explains why there is no alternative to the energy transition and why the company’s entire profit flows into this mega project. He is now ruling out a crisis like the one in 2022, when Wien Energie almost went bankrupt.

What can the municipal utilities contribute to reorganizing Vienna’s budget?

One is our 18,000 employees, which is two percent of the Vienna labor market. This is a huge contribution to the city’s economic prosperity. Also our 230 apprentices who start with us every year. In addition, there is our investment program of around nine billion euros across the entire group by 2030. This is divided roughly evenly between transport, energy and networks. This results in added value of around seven billion euros and very large tax revenue. I believe that overall this is the most sustainable contribution to budget restructuring. We are also delivering a higher dividend – around 60 million euros.

Is there a project like the Vienna subway that is being delayed if it doesn’t have to be canceled?

No, the investments are necessary. The subway construction is only being stretched, but not fundamentally questioned. The extension of time makes it possible to react to the renovation of the ÖBB’s main route, and it has the positive side effect of saving 20 million euros in operating costs. No savings are being made in the energy sector; that would jeopardize the energy transition.

Do you understand that many people find it strange that Frankhplatz is being built but not approached?

I can understand that this sounds a bit strange at first. Not finishing Frankhplatz would not have saved any costs. The construction site is now complete and the subway station will go into operation later. But above all we had to react to the ÖBB main route closure. The bottom line is that we don’t have mixed operations between the U2 and U5, but rather reliable operation of the U2.

What about hacker attacks on your company? You once said that the municipal utilities are attacked several times every second. Has it calmed down, is it becoming more and more?

When Wien Energie pulled out of the former Russian gas contracts, we were exposed to massive hacker attacks less than twelve hours later. These attacks no longer occur with this intensity, but there are still attempts to infiltrate our network.

What are you doing about it?

We have significantly expanded and bundled IT and security, creating an organization that works together across the municipal utilities. Vienna as a whole, as one of the most livable cities in the world, is also a popular target. Hackers are often interested in prestige “successes”.

Vienna wants to be climate neutral by 2040. How far are we?

This is a question that sometimes bothers me well into the night. Yes, it is a huge, organizational effort. We are talking about an incredible number of individual projects, such as the recent acquisition of “Im Wind”, one of the largest wind power operators in the country. But if you want to have stable, affordable energy prices in the future, there is no way around expanding renewables. The year 2022 taught us that the hard way, with the seventeen-fold increase in the price of gas.

Can you now rule out a crisis like the one in 2022, when Wien Energie had one foot in the bank?

Such situations never repeat themselves 1:1. I can rule out a second one in 2022 because, firstly, we are completely out of Russian gas and have also set up risk management that only major banks or insurance companies have, which in turn have learned their lessons from the financial crisis.

Will energy become cheaper again in the future?

Without renewables, energy would become more expensive. With renewables we curb energy prices. All of our profits go towards the energy transition. Wien Energie alone invests around 500 million euros every year.

Is the gas supply secured for the winter? Are the memories full?

Viennese customers don’t have to worry. We have filled the gas storage tanks accordingly so that we will get through this winter well.

Final question: Why is the municipal utility actually needed as a parent company over the individual companies, which all have their management and their many employees?

The municipal utilities, with their approximately 400 employees, are not needed to operate the tram. But a holding company on top of that obviously has its advantages. We carry out tasks for the entire group; on the job market we are on a par with the big players such as ÖBB. And given our size, we also have a credit rating in the group that only the city of Vienna or the federal government has. This enables much cheaper financing for Wien Energie or Wiener Linien projects. So if you will: sometimes size matters.
